About Andreas Raba

Andreas Raba is a scholar working on Organic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ry, Molecular Biology, Materials Chemistry and Oncology, having authored 19 papers that have together received 811 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include N-Heterocyclic Carbenes in Organic and Inorganic Chemistry (4 papers),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(3 papers), Metal-Catalyzed Oxygenation Mechanisms (3 papers), Organometallic Complex Synthesis and Catalysis (3 papers), Synthetic Organic Chemistry Methods (3 papers), Catalytic Cross-Coupling Reactions (3 papers), Cyclopropane Reaction Mechanisms (2 papers) and Click Chemistry and Applications (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Process Chemistry and Technology (86 citations), Organic Chemistry (667 citations), Inorganic Chemistry (300 citations), Catalysis (30 citations) and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(69 citations). Andreas Raba has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Saudi Arabia and Russia. Frequent co-authors include Mirza Cokoja, Fritz E. Kühn, Wolfgang A. Herrmann, Korbinian Riener, Stefan Haslinger, M.P. Högerl, Alexander Pöthig, Dominik Jantke, Iulius I. E. Markovits and Jens W. Kück. Their work appears in journals such as ChemistryOpen, Inorganic Chemistry, Journal of Organometallic Chemistry, Bioconjugate Chemistry and ChemCatChem.
